Netdraft is the main program used by both Apprentice and Magic Workstation to support "drafts," a popular limited format. Netdraft hosts up to 8 players who may draft from any magic set. [ 10 ] This includes out of print sets as well as the most recent set in the interval between the Prerelease event and the street release.

Mike Elliott (sometimes credited as Michael Elliott) is a Seattle-based board game, card game and mobile game designer whose titles include Magic: The Gathering, Thunderstone, and Battle Spirits Trading Card Game. Magic head designer Mark Rosewater called him "one of the most prolific Magic designers in the history of the game."

Magic: The Gathering Arena is a free-to-play version of MtG [citation needed], streamlined for quick online play and to be easily used for live streaming. It initially supported Constructed Deck play (using cards earned from boosters by winning games or through microtransactions) and Draft play.
